Output 993d966065bbbd5589852822395896c9cd56b11f281a906d38e2438f3f35134d:84

value
3100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89afa31093687f12fd0c8cc076e4905a0ab0425d OP_EQUAL
address
3EF2uJ5VNp7RaxkaZjXNEaqUytNsZYrf89
transaction
993d966065bbbd5589852822395896c9cd56b11f281a906d38e2438f3f35134d
spent
true